Types of moving average power bi

There are several types of moving averages. The most common ones include:

  • Simple Moving Average (SMA): This averages the prices over a specific period.
  • Exponential Moving Average (EMA): This gives more weight to recent prices, making it more responsive.
  • Weighted Moving Average (WMA): Similar to EMA but uses a different weighting system.

How moving average power bi smooths out price action

Moving averages help traders see the general trend of a currency pair. For example, if the price is consistently above a moving average, it usually means the market is bullish. Conversely, if it’s below, the market is bearish. This smoothing out of price action makes it easier to identify trends.

Common periods used and why

Traders often use different time periods for moving averages. The most common are 20, 50, and 200 days. A shorter period, like 20 days, captures recent movements. In contrast, a longer period, like 200 days, shows the overall trend. Understanding these periods can help traders make better decisions.

Advantages and Disadvantages of moving average power bi

Advantages:

Moving averages have several benefits for traders:

  • Helps identify trends easily: Moving averages show whether a currency is trending up or down.
  • Useful for dynamic support and resistance: They can act as support or resistance levels, helping traders set entry and exit points.
  • Works well for crossover strategies: Traders often use moving averages to find crossover points for buying or selling.

Disadvantages:

However, moving averages are not perfect. Here are some downsides:

  • lags behind price movements: Since it’s an average, it reacts slowly to sudden price changes.
  • Can give false signals in sideways markets: In choppy market conditions, moving averages can lead to wrong trading decisions.

How to Apply moving average power bi on MT4 & MT5

Step-by-step guide to adding moving average power bi on charts

To add a moving average on MT4 or MT5, first, open your trading platform. Then, select the currency pair you want to analyze. Click on “Insert” in the top menu, then choose “Indicators,” and finally, “Trend” and “Moving Average.”

Customizing moving average power bi settings

You can customize the moving average settings. Choose the period you want, select the type (SMA, EMA, etc.), and pick a color that stands out on your chart. This helps you easily identify the moving average.

Saving templates for easy application

If you find a setup you like, save it as a template. Right-click on the chart, select “Template,” and then “Save Template.” This way, you can apply your favorite settings to other charts quickly.

5 to 7 Trading Strategies Using Only moving average power bi

All Time Frame Strategy

This strategy can be used on any time frame from M5 to D1. It involves using a combination of short-term and long-term moving averages. For example, when the 20-day EMA crosses above the 50-day EMA, it’s a buy signal. Conversely, if the 20-day EMA crosses below the 50-day EMA, it’s a sell signal.

Trending Strategy

This strategy focuses on strong market trends. Traders look for setups where the price stays above the 200-day SMA. They enter buy orders when the price bounces off this moving average.

Counter Trade Strategy

In a counter trade strategy, traders go against the current trend. For example, if the price is below the moving average, they wait for a short-term bounce above the 20-day EMA before selling.

Swing Trade Strategy

For swing trading, traders use the 50-day SMA to identify potential reversal points. If the price approaches the moving average from below, they look for buy signals. If it approaches from above, they search for sell signals.

5 to 7 Trading Strategies Combining moving average power bi with Other Indicators

RSI and Moving Average Strategy

This strategy combines the Relative Strength Index (RSI) with moving averages. Traders buy when the RSI is below 30 (oversold) and the price crosses above the 50-day SMA.

Bollinger Bands and Moving Average Strategy

Using Bollinger Bands, traders look for price touching the lower band while above the 20-day SMA. They enter buy positions when this occurs, expecting a bounce back toward the middle band.

MACD and Moving Average Strategy

The MACD (Moving Average Convergence Divergence) can be used with moving averages. When the MACD line crosses above the signal line while above the 50-day SMA, it’s a strong buy signal.

Moving Average and Fibonacci Retracement Strategy

Traders can combine Fibonacci retracement levels with moving averages. If the price retraces to a Fibonacci level and also coincides with the 50-day SMA, it can provide a strong buying opportunity.

Top 10 FAQs About moving average power bi

1. What is a moving average?

A moving average is a calculation used to analyze data points by creating averages of different subsets of the full data set.

2. How do I use moving averages in Forex trading?

Traders use moving averages to identify trends, determine entry and exit points, and set stop-loss levels.

3. What is the best moving average for day trading?

Many day traders use the 20-period moving average for quick insights, while others prefer the 50-period for a more balanced view.

4. Can I use moving averages for all currency pairs?

Yes, moving averages can be applied to any currency pair, making them versatile tools for all Forex traders.

5. How do I set the periods for moving averages?

Common periods include 20, 50, and 200 days. It depends on your trading strategy and time frame.

6. What are crossover signals?

Crossover signals occur when a short-term moving average crosses above or below a long-term moving average, indicating potential buy or sell opportunities.

7. Do moving averages work in all market conditions?

Moving averages are most effective in trending markets. They can give false signals in sideways or choppy markets.

8. Can I trust moving averages for trading decisions?

While moving averages are useful, they should be used alongside other indicators for better accuracy.

9. How can I improve my moving average strategy?

Test different periods, combine with other indicators, and always backtest your strategies before applying them in live trading.

10. Should I use simple or exponential moving averages?

It depends on your trading style. EMAs react faster to price changes, while SMAs provide a smoother view of trends.
